What Is an E-Mirror System, and Why Does It Matter?

Enter the e-mirror system—a technology that's quietly revolutionizing how trucks and buses see the road. At first glance, it might look like a simple swap: replace glass mirrors with digital displays. But dig deeper, and you'll find a solution designed to address every pain point of traditional mirrors, from wind resistance to blind spots.

An e-mirror system uses small, aerodynamically designed cameras mounted on the truck's exterior—often with adjustable long or short arm designs to fit different vehicle types—paired with high-resolution screens inside the cab. These cameras capture a wide, clear view of the truck's surroundings, sending real-time footage to displays that sit within the driver's natural line of sight. No more craning necks to check a swaying mirror; everything is right there, crisp and steady.

Key Difference: E-mirrors don't just replicate what traditional mirrors do—they enhance it. With features like built-in night vision (thanks to advanced sensors and Sony imaging technology), anti-glare displays, and wide-angle lenses, they provide visibility that glass mirrors can't match, even in the worst weather.

But perhaps the biggest win? Wind resistance. Those bulky glass mirrors create significant drag, but e-mirror cameras are sleek and low-profile. Studies show that switching to e-mirrors can reduce a truck's aerodynamic drag by up to 5%, which translates to fuel savings of 2-3% annually. For a fleet of 100 trucks, that's tens of thousands of dollars back in the business—and less strain on the environment, too.

Traditional Mirrors vs. E-Mirror Systems: A Clear Choice

To truly understand the impact of e-mirror systems, let's break down how they stack up against traditional mirrors in the areas that matter most to drivers and fleet owners:

Feature Traditional Mirrors E-Mirror Systems
Wind Resistance High drag due to large, protruding design Low drag with compact, aerodynamic cameras
Visibility in Bad Weather Fogs, ices over, or gets splashed with mud Waterproof, anti-glare cameras with night vision
Blind Spot Coverage Limited; often leaves large blind spots Wide-angle lenses with adjustable fields of view
Maintenance Needs Prone to damage from debris or collisions Durable, enclosed cameras with fewer moving parts
Fuel Efficiency Impact Drag increases fuel consumption by 2-3% Reduced drag cuts fuel use by 2-3% annually

Beyond Mirrors: Integrating Safety Technologies for Total Protection

E-mirror systems are powerful on their own, but their true potential shines when paired with other safety technologies—like car pts (parking assist systems) and AI-powered blind spot detection (BSD) systems. Together, these tools create a safety net that protects not just the driver, but everyone sharing the road.

Take car pts, for example. A car pts system uses sensors and cameras to help drivers navigate tight parking spots or back up safely, alerting them to obstacles with visual or audio cues. When combined with e-mirrors, the parking process becomes almost effortless: the e-mirror displays show a detailed view of the rear and sides, while the pts system adds precise distance warnings. No more guesswork, no more costly dents from misjudging a turn.

Then there's the AI BSD blind spot detection system—a game-changer for preventing collisions. This technology uses advanced AI cameras to actively monitor the truck's blind spots, detecting vehicles, pedestrians, or cyclists that might be hidden from view. If a hazard is detected, the system triggers a voice alert or LED flash, giving the driver critical seconds to react. For buses and trucks operating in busy urban areas, where pedestrians and cyclists often dart into blind spots, this isn't just a feature—it's a lifeline.

Consider a scenario: A truck is merging onto a highway, and a cyclist is riding in the blind spot. With traditional mirrors, the driver might never see them. But with an AI BSD system paired with e-mirrors, the camera detects the cyclist, the screen flashes a warning, and a voice alert says, "Blind spot: vehicle approaching." The driver hits the brakes, avoiding a tragedy.

Waterproof Truck Camera Systems: Built to Last in the Real World

Of course, any truck technology is only as good as its ability to withstand the elements. Trucks don't operate in clean, climate-controlled rooms—they're out in the mud, rain, snow, and scorching heat. That's why a waterproof truck camera system is non-negotiable for e-mirror reliability.

High-quality e-mirror cameras are built to IP68 standards, meaning they're dust-tight and can withstand being submerged in water for extended periods. They use rugged materials, like metal housings for 24-36V truck models, to resist corrosion and damage from road debris. And when the sun goes down, features like 8 IR lights or full-color night vision ensure the view stays clear, even in pitch-black conditions.
